Connecting Your Bose Soundbar 700 to the Bose Music App
Connecting your Bose Soundbar 700 to the Bose Music app is a straightforward process that requires a few simple steps.
Step 1: Download and Install the Bose Music App
To begin, download and install the Bose Music app on your iOS or Android device. You can find the app in the App Store or Google Play Store by searching for “Bose Music.”
Step 2: Create a Bose Account
Once the app is installed, create a Bose account or log in to an existing one. This will allow you to access your Soundbar 700 and other Bose devices.
Step 3: Connect Your Soundbar 700 to Wi-Fi
To connect your Soundbar 700 to the app, you need to connect it to your Wi-Fi network. Follow these steps:
- Go to your Soundbar 700’s settings menu by pressing the “Menu” button on the remote control.
- Select “Wi-Fi” and choose your network from the list of available options.
- Enter your Wi-Fi password to complete the connection.
Step 4: Connect Your Soundbar 700 to the Bose Music App
Now that your Soundbar 700 is connected to Wi-Fi, you can connect it to the Bose Music app:
For iOS Devices:
- Open the Bose Music app and select “Add Product.”
- Choose “Soundbar 700” from the list of available products.
- Follow the in-app instructions to complete the connection.
For Android Devices:
- Open the Bose Music app and select “Add Product.”
- Choose “Soundbar 700” from the list of available products.
- Follow the in-app instructions to complete the connection.

What are the steps to connect my Bose Soundbar 700 to the Bose Music App?
To connect your Bose Soundbar 700 to the Bose Music App, first, ensure that your soundbar is turned on and in setup mode. Open the Bose Music App on your device and select “Add New Product” or the “+” icon. Follow the in-app instructions to select your soundbar model and connect it to your Wi-Fi network. You may be prompted to enter your Wi-Fi network password and wait for the soundbar to connect.
Once connected, you can name your soundbar and assign it to a specific room in your home. This allows you to control multiple Bose devices and create a whole-home audio experience. If you encounter any issues during the connection process, refer to the app’s troubleshooting guide or contact Bose support for assistance.
Can I connect multiple Bose devices to the Bose Music App?
Yes, the Bose Music App allows you to connect and control multiple Bose smart speakers and soundbars, including the Bose Soundbar 700. By connecting multiple devices, you can create a whole-home audio experience, streaming music and content to different rooms or areas of your home.
To connect multiple devices, simply follow the same setup process for each device, assigning each one to a specific room or area. You can then use the app to control each device individually or group them together to play the same content in multiple rooms. How do I update the software and firmware on my Bose Soundbar 700 using the Bose Music App?
To update the software and firmware on your Bose Soundbar 700 using the Bose Music App, first, ensure that your soundbar is connected to the app and your Wi-Fi network. Open the app, go to the “Settings” or “System” menu, and select “Update Software” or “Update Firmware.”
Follow the in-app instructions to download and install the latest software and firmware updates. This may take a few minutes, depending on the size of the update and your internet connection speed. Once the update is complete, your soundbar will automatically restart, and you can continue using it with the latest features and improvements.
